]> CyberLeo.Net >> Repos - FreeBSD/FreeBSD.git/commit
zfs: combine zio caches if possible
authormjg <mjg@FreeBSD.org>
Tue, 10 Nov 2020 14:23:46 +0000 (14:23 +0000)
committermjg <mjg@FreeBSD.org>
Tue, 10 Nov 2020 14:23:46 +0000 (14:23 +0000)
commit5d78f8cb2e778344cb055c3584253098ee88eb9b
tree3f050e03890d8f6378893532043786eda6d86eed
parentfc32533b3a6b2f2281a6f7b1d1bafbfac287ef48
zfs: combine zio caches if possible

This deduplicates 2 sets of caches using the same sizes.

Memory savings fluctuate a lot, one sample result is buildworld on zfs
saving ~180MB RAM in reduced page count associated with zio caches.
sys/contrib/openzfs/module/zfs/zio.c